Headquartered in Spartanburg, South Carolina, Milliken & Company is a global, innovative, industrial diversified manufacturing company that has been exploring, discovering, and creating ways to enhance people's lives since 1865. With expertise across a breadth of disciplines including specialty chemical, floor covering, and performance materials, the company works around the world every day to add true value to people's lives, improve health and safety, and help make our world more sustainable. Milliken has long led the way for "knowledge-based" investment, employing over 100 PhDs, and has accumulated over 2,200 U.S. patents - and more than 5,000 patents worldwide. Milliken is widely acknowledged as an international leader in research technology, innovation, and customer service. With over 35 manufacturing facilities located in the U.S., U.K., Belgium, France, China, India, Mexico, and Australia, and other sales and service operations throughout the Americas, Europe and Asia, Milliken's more than 7,000 associates work to deliver innovations that do good for the world, create new experiences, and build for the future.

POSITION TITLE

Facilities / Customer Service / Vendor Coordinator

POSITION OVERVIEW

As the Facilities Coordinator, you are the central point of contact for all facilities-related needs of the Milliken headquarters site with approximately 1000 employees and contractors across a 500-acre campus including seven buildings with 700,000 sq ft of office space. You provide excellent customer service by being attentive, respectful, and professional in all interactions whether in person, over the telephone or email communications. You ensure timely follow-up on all requests and communicate concerns to management. In addition to being organized and analytical, you possess strong business judgement and communication skills needed to interact with a variety of people and job functions. Your attention to detail will constantly be put to the test when placing purchase orders, receiving invoices, and ensuring timely vendor payments. You work with a sense of urgency in all tasks and must stay up to date with the latest software and tools necessary to perform the work. You anticipate the needs of your managers and help them stay focused on their projects by resolving operational and administrative issues before they arise.

This position works within the Engineering Services Department reporting to the Facilities Manager and works from the Roger Milliken Center, 920 Milliken Road in Spartanburg, SC in a corporate office environment. Normal work hours are Monday through Friday, beginning at 7:30 a.m., 40-hour work week, but may occasionally require flexibility. Due to the nature of the role, remote work is not available.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ES


  • Maintain highest level of customer service support by being an ambassador of the department to vendors, visitors, and Milliken associates

  • Properly screen and badge visitors and vendors in adherence with Milliken Security protocols

  • High volume management of accounting transactions including purchasing, receiving, invoicing and reconciliation of corporate purchasing card

  • Management of work order system including entering data, communicating with technicians, and coordinating and responding to requestor as necessary

  • Create, update, and maintain computer hardware database, contractor database, facilities capital projects, environmental and other reporting through Excel and internal databases

  • Actively participate in health and safety teams and improvements; generate and file fire safety reports

  • Assist with group projects, office moves, and other campus-wide initiatives and events

QUALIFICATIONS - REQUIRED


  • Excellent customer service in person and over the phone while working under pressure

  • Experience with managing accounting transactions including purchasing, receiving, invoicing and reconciliation of corporate purchasing card

  • Proficient with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int, SharePoint, Outlook, Teams)

  • Self-starter with strong sense of ownership and involvement

  • Desire to learn and advance skillset and knowledge within the team and Milliken & Co.

  • Seek clarification or assistance when needed

  • Experience with SAP, Ariba, Oversight, Concur, and Enablon a plus; ability to learn additional software

  • Previous Facilities experience a plus
